The Silent Sales Killer: How 5xx Server Errors Devastate E-commerce SEO and Revenue
The Silent Sales Killer: How 5xx Server Errors Devastate E-commerce SEO and Revenue
In the fiercely competitive world of e-commerce, a website's technical health isn't just a best practice; it's a non-negotiable foundation for success. Among the most insidious threats to an online store's performance are server-side errors, particularly those in the 5xx range. These errors, often invisible to the casual browser but glaringly obvious to search engine crawlers, can silently dismantle search rankings, cripple ad campaigns, and ultimately stifle sales, leading to significant revenue loss.
A 5xx error code signifies that the server encountered an unexpected condition, preventing it from fulfilling a request. Unlike 4xx errors (client-side issues like a broken link), 5xx errors point directly to a problem on the server's end. For an e-commerce site, this means product pages might be inaccessible, the checkout process could fail, or the entire site could experience intermittent downtime. The consequences are severe: lost organic traffic, frustrated customers, wasted ad spend, and a significant downgrade in search engine visibility.
When Customizations Clash with Core Platform Stability
Many e-commerce store owners leverage robust platforms to build feature-rich online stores. This often involves integrating third-party tools, custom CRM solutions, or advanced development features to enhance product pages and streamline operations. While these customizations promise greater functionality and a unique user experience, they can sometimes introduce unforeseen complexities and vulnerabilities, especially when they necessitate fundamental changes to core site structures like URLs.
Consider a scenario where a store owner, after investing substantial time and resources—sometimes months or even years—in developing advanced product pages with a custom CRM, finds these new pages mysteriously "don't work." The platform's experts might then suggest creating entirely new URLs for each product. This seemingly simple solution can initiate a cascade of severe technical problems:
- Ghost URLs and Redirects: Original product pages become unpublished, yet their URLs often remain in the sitemap and are still actively crawled by search engines. New URLs are created, often with redirects from the old to the new. While redirects are standard practice, a flawed implementation can confuse crawlers.
- Crawl Budget Waste: Search engines like Google continue to crawl the "ghost" URLs, wasting valuable crawl budget that should be spent on indexing active, valuable content.
- 5xx Error Generation: Critically, the newly generated product URLs begin to consistently generate 5xx error codes. This means every single new product page is effectively invisible to search engines and inaccessible to users attempting to reach them via direct links or ads.
- Search Engine Downgrade: Persistent 5xx errors on critical pages signal to search engines that the site is unreliable or broken. Google, in particular, will respond by downgrading the entire site's ranking, pushing it further down search results pages.
- Marketing Paralysis: The inability to use direct product links renders critical marketing channels like Google Shopping Ads, social media campaigns, and email promotions ineffective. Ad spend becomes wasted, and conversion opportunities vanish.
The frustration for merchants in such a situation is immense. Months can pass in a cycle of diagnosing the problem, attempting fixes for related issues (like DNS errors or SEO misconfigurations), only to discover the root cause is the pervasive 5xx errors on every new product URL. The lack of clear communication or a timely resolution from platform support can exacerbate the crisis, leaving businesses in limbo for extended periods.
The Deeper Technical Roots of 5xx Errors in Managed Platforms
While some 5xx errors can stem from misconfigurations introduced by custom code, others can point to deeper infrastructure issues within the platform itself. Reports from other merchants indicate that intermittent 5xx errors can be linked to "bad/corrupted member software" running on specific server nodes. This suggests that the problem might not always be with a merchant's specific customization but rather with the underlying server infrastructure or how the platform manages its distributed systems.
Diagnosing these issues becomes incredibly challenging when platform support struggles to reproduce the error or lacks the expertise to investigate server-level problems. Merchants are often left to their own devices, using tools like Google Search Console to gather evidence and even AI assistants to formulate precise questions for support teams. Yet, even with detailed diagnostics, getting platform experts to acknowledge and escalate the issue to the appropriate engineering teams can be a prolonged battle.
Actionable Strategies for E-commerce Merchants
Facing persistent 5xx errors is a critical challenge, but merchants are not entirely powerless. Here's how to navigate and mitigate the impact:
- Proactive Monitoring with Google Search Console: This is your first line of defense. Regularly check the "Coverage" and "Core Web Vitals" reports for 5xx errors. Use the URL Inspection tool to test specific problematic URLs.
- Implement Uptime Monitoring: Tools like UptimeRobot, Pingdom, or Site24x7 can alert you immediately if your site or specific pages go down, often providing details on the error code.
- Document Everything: Keep meticulous records of all changes made to your site, when errors began, screenshots of Google Search Console reports, and every interaction with platform support (dates, times, names, ticket numbers, responses). This evidence is crucial for escalation.
- Clear Communication with Support: When contacting support, be precise. Provide specific URLs, error codes, timestamps, and screenshots. If possible, articulate the potential cause (e.g., "I suspect a server-side issue affecting new product URLs, possibly related to recent custom CRM integration or server node instability"). Reference any insights gained from diagnostic tools or even AI analysis.
- Prioritize Critical Pages: Identify which 5xx errors are affecting your most important product pages or conversion funnels. Focus your efforts on these first.
- Consider Temporary Measures: If critical product pages are consistently failing, temporarily remove them from Google Shopping Ads and other direct marketing channels to avoid wasting budget and frustrating customers.
- Regular Technical Audits: Engage an independent SEO or technical consultant to perform regular audits. They can often identify issues that platform support might overlook and provide an unbiased assessment.
- Evaluate Platform Suitability: If persistent, unresolvable 5xx errors fundamentally cripple your business, it might be time to evaluate alternative e-commerce platforms. While migration is a significant undertaking, the long-term cost of a broken site far outweighs the short-term pain of moving. Ensure any migration plan includes a robust SEO strategy to preserve existing rankings and redirects.
The integrity of your e-commerce site's technical infrastructure is paramount. 5xx server errors are more than just technical glitches; they are direct threats to your online visibility, customer trust, and ultimately, your bottom line. Proactive monitoring, diligent documentation, and persistent advocacy with your platform provider are essential to safeguard your digital storefront and ensure uninterrupted sales.